The bill amends RCW 36.57A.050 to enhance the governance of public transportation benefit areas by adding two voting members who are transit users to the governing body. The new provisions specify that these transit-using members must be appointed by the elected official voting members and cannot be employees of the transit agency. One member must primarily rely on public transportation, while the other must represent a community-based organization and occasionally use public transportation. Additionally, the bill increases the maximum number of voting members on a single county public transportation benefit area governing body from nine to eleven and from fifteen to seventeen for multicounty areas.

The bill also includes adjustments to compensation for members of the authority, raising the daily compensation limit from $44 to $44, with the possibility of increasing it to $90 through resolution. Furthermore, it mandates that the compensation thresholds be adjusted for inflation every five years starting January 1, 2024. The act is set to take effect on January 1, 2026.
